Robberies spike in D.C. Friday, Saturday despite anti-crime surge

Despite an intensified police presence on Washington, D.C. streets, a spike in robberies occurred on Friday and Saturday. The unexplained rise in crime leaves officials and residents seeking answers about the effectiveness of current anti-crime efforts.

Main Article Body

Introduction

A puzzling crime trend emerged in Washington, D.C., when a sudden increase in robberies occurred on Friday and Saturday. This happened despite a widely publicized effort to intensify police patrols in the city. Authorities reported the surprising rise in crime as the weekend progressed, leaving community members and law enforcement officials asking why existing anti-crime measures fell short.

Background on Patrols

In recent weeks, D.C. officials launched an anti-crime surge in hopes of bringing down robberies and other offenses. Law enforcement personnel were assigned to patrol key areas, expecting their presence to act as a powerful deterrent. Early reports seemed promising, but the weekend incident has cast doubt on the effectiveness of these stepped-up efforts.

The Reported Spike

According to information published by The Washington Post, robberies over Friday and Saturday presented a notable uptick in several parts of the city. While no precise figures were provided, the heightened numbers stand in stark contrast to the planned objectives of the police operation.

Lack of Official Explanation

“It was not immediately explained,” sources noted, underscoring a glaring absence of an official reason. Whether these incidents stem from new criminal tactics, shifts in neighborhood activities, or other factors remains unknown. Without definitive data, law enforcement has not identified a clear cause for the unexpected increase in robberies.

Community Reaction

Residents expressed unease, as the surge happened within just two days—when the boosted presence of law enforcement was expected to keep people safe. While details remain limited, concerns linger about the potential for more incidents to follow if the root of the problem is not addressed.

Conclusion

As of now, authorities and the public alike await more information. The city’s anti-crime push had set high expectations for safer streets, yet the rise in robberies has sparked calls for a deeper investigation and more effective strategies. Officials continue monitoring the situation closely to determine whether additional patrols or new approaches can help prevent further incidents.
